Sorry Garth, SimpleUserClient doesn't apply here.

SimpleUserClient works just fine when the user side closes the
connection. I want to close the connect _from_ the provider.

That is, the provider is tracking user clients and has determined that
the user client needs to be closed, what do I do?

I am having some luck with terminate() but some things still seem like
they are not working correctly.
